Personally, i would be checking the jokecentre website, local papers and applying for everything going!
The other thing to do is get your kit in the car and go the industrial yards after the morning rush and ask around…take a copy of your cv and licence, be polite and dress smart casual. This is what ive done and ive had a couple of interviews, but be prepared for the normal knock backs … held your licence for two years/no experience therefore no job etc, but dig your heels in and fight harder for it.

I woke this morning and checked the JC website to find a job advertised 2 minutes before hand, phoned and have an interview on monday for artics on double deckers :open_mouth: :laughing: the ad reads, must have previous experience but still applied and was honest and still been asked for interview.
